From: Sage Weil Date: Thu, 26 Mar 2020 19:47:55 +0000 (-0500) Subject: mgr/cephadm: disable dashboard's grafana cert ssl_verify if we generate it X-Git-Tag: v16.1.0~2640^2 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=81b78265a32cdf2d316dc341fdeb5974dc8c5e29;p=ceph.git mgr/cephadm: disable dashboard's grafana cert ssl_verify if we generate it This will help dashboard work out of the box. Signed-off-by: Sage Weil --- diff --git a/src/pybind/mgr/cephadm/module.py b/src/pybind/mgr/cephadm/module.py index 94e30cd4893..69eda8f9623 100644 --- a/src/pybind/mgr/cephadm/module.py +++ b/src/pybind/mgr/cephadm/module.py @@ -2993,6 +2993,12 @@ datasources: cert, pkey = create_self_signed_cert('Ceph', 'cephadm') self.set_store('grafana_crt', cert) self.set_store('grafana_key', pkey) + self.mon_command({ + 'prefix': 'dashboard set-grafana-api-ssl-verify', + 'value': 'false', + }) + + config_file = { 'files': {